The purpose of this initiative is to fill in knowledge gaps on sex, gender, sexuality, sexual orientation,
gender identity, gender expression, and sexual orientation among others and to elucidate their
particularities while also exposing newcomers to the field to dome foundational theories such as
gender performativity theory, queer theory, and others. The initiative is designed to equip individuals with information to debunk harmful misconceptions and explain the many complexities that surround human sexuality and SOGIESC.
Desired Outcome: The purpose of this project is to provide users with epistemic information on gender, and sexuality at a click of a button. It
seeks to create an exhaustive list of Questions to the most popular inquiries, pervasive
mythologies, and hidden truths and facts and provide answers to them in an accessible abridged,
but thoroughly researched and cited format. The Q& A segment would concentrate on elucidating
concepts related to human sexuality and SOGIESC, as well as major theories and frameworks, in
order to consolidate and present information otherwise difficult to obtain.
The gathered information will be presented in a user-friendly and accessible platform which will serve as a reference for
users to access freely in Arabic and English languages. By surfing Helem’s digital search engine
platform, users will be able to instantly gain access to an archive of information via a simple and
informative web directory. Users will be able to explore answers about diverse sexual and gender
minorities in the Arab region within multiple Q&A formats.
Key Concepts: Sexuality; Arab queer history; identity and belonging; cultural, societal, and legal
understandings of gender; Politics; Arab queer terminologies; discrimination, stigma, and fear.
